Frequently Asked Questions

Can I cut smart light strips to fit my space?

Most smart light strips can be cut at designated cutting points, typically every few inches. However, cutting usually means you'll lose the remaining portion unless the manufacturer offers connectors to rejoin sections. Always check the cutting intervals before purchasing to ensure they'll work for your installation.

Do smart light strips work without an internet connection?

Basic functions like turning on/off and changing colors typically work through Bluetooth or local app control even without internet. However, features like voice control, remote access when away from home, and integration with other smart devices usually require an internet connection.

How long do smart light strips typically last?

LED light strips generally have lifespans of 25,000 to 50,000 hours of use, which translates to several years of normal household use. The actual lifespan depends on usage patterns, brightness levels, and build quality. The electronic components and adhesive backing may need attention before the LEDs themselves fail.

Can I install smart light strips in wet areas like bathrooms?

Only if they have appropriate IP (Ingress Protection) ratings. Look for IP65 or higher ratings for bathroom use, and IP67 or IP68 for areas with direct water exposure. Standard indoor strips without waterproof ratings should not be used in humid or wet environments as this can damage the electronics and create safety hazards.
